I spent a little time on the XK-1. For the price point it is at, it packs a
lot of punch. It's difficult, if not impossible to draw a bead on details
of how if sounds at such a loud show as NAMM, but I was impressed with most
of the feature set. The distortion was fairly unimpressive as was the
electric piano sound. However, the feel was decent and the Leslie
simulation sounded a bit more realistic than the XK-3 to my ears.
